Chocolate Coconut Turnovers

Ingredients for Chocolate CoconutTurnovers
10 Mission® Fajita Size Flour Tortillas
1/2 cup Walnuts chopped
1/2 cup Coconut shredded
1 Egg beaten with 2 tsp. water
Vegetable Oil
1/2 cup Confectioners Sugar
1 12 oz. pkg Semi-Sweet Chocolate morsels
Instructions for Chocolate Coconut Turnovers
1. Melt the chocolate in a Pyrex cup over simmering water or in
the microwave (microwave chocolate at 50% power for 2 minutes.
Stir. If not melted, microwave for 1 minute more at 50% power).
Mix in a bowl with the walnuts and the coconut.
2. Place 1/4 cup mixture in the center of a tortilla, spreading
slightly into a circle. Moisten the edges of the tortillas with
the egg wash and fold each one over into a half-moon, pressing
around the edge.
3. Heat 1 inch vegetable oil in an 8 inch skillet and fry each
turnover until golden on both sides. Remove with a slotted spatula
and drain on absorbent paper.
4. Put confectioners sugar in a sieve. When the turnovers are cool
enough to touch, sprinkle with the sugar. Serve warm.
